Supply Chain Manager Salary Information & Pay Scale

Supply Chain Manager Salary Breakdown

  • Entry Level (0-2 years): $60,000
  • Mid Level (3-5 years): $80,000
  • Senior Level (6-10 years): $95,000
  • Expert Level (10+ years): $110,000

Factors Affecting Supply Chain Manager Salary

  • Location: Cost of living varies significantly by city and state
  • Experience: Years of experience in supply chain manager roles
  • Company Size: Larger companies typically offer higher salaries
  • Industry: Tech, healthcare, and finance often pay premium salaries
  • Skills & Certifications: Specialized skills command higher pay

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the average salary for a Supply Chain Manager?

The average salary for a Supply Chain Manager is $80,000. However, this can range from $60,000 to $110,000 depending on experience, location, and company size.

What skills are most important for a Supply Chain Manager's salary?

Key skills that impact a Supply Chain Manager's salary include Professional Skills, Communication, Problem Solving. These technical and soft skills can significantly influence earning potential.

How does location affect Supply Chain Manager salaries?

Location significantly impacts Supply Chain Manager salaries. For example, positions in San Francisco typically pay 45% more than the national average, while roles in lower-cost areas may pay 15-20% less.

How much does experience affect Supply Chain Manager salary?

Experience greatly influences Supply Chain Manager compensation. Entry-level positions typically start at $60,000, while senior professionals can earn $110,000 or more.
